Man Charged In Fatal Crash

NORTHFIELD NEW JERSEY MAN CHARGED WITH LEAVING THE SCENE OF A FATAL ACCIDENT AFTER STRIKING A PEDESTRIAN

     " Matthew Cademartori Has Been Charged With Second Degree Leaving The Scene Of A Fatal Motor Vehicle Crash In The Saturday, January 8, 2022 Death Of Talmadge Franklin."

January 15, 2022 By Art Fletcher Reporting For: Englebrook Independent News,



MAYS LANDING, NJ.- On Wednesday, January 12, 2022 Acting Atlantic County Prosecutor Cary Shill announced a Northfield man with Leaving the Scene of a Fatal Accident after an investigation determined he Struck and Killed a Pedestrian early Saturday morning, January 8, 2022, in Absecon, New Jersey.


     A joint investigation conducted by The Atlantic County Prosecutor's Office Crash Investigation Unit and The Absecon Police Department determined on Saturday, January 8, 2022, Matthew Cademartori, 25, of Northfield was traveling Eastbound in the early morning hours on The White Horse Pike when he Struck Talmadge Franklin, 67, of Absecon, New Jersey who was walking Eastbound. After Striking Mr. Franklin, Mr. Cademartori Fled the Scene of the Crash, the investigation determined.



     Mr. Cademartori was Arrested at his home on Monday, January 10, 2022 and Charged with Second Degree Leaving the Scene of a Fatal Motor Vehicle Crash. Mr. Cademartori where he was processed on the Charge and remanded to The Atlantic County Justice Facility where he was lodged pending a First Appearance and Detention Hearing in Atlantic County State Superior Court.


" The Rules Of The Court Require Us To Include A Statement, Which States: The Charges Outlined In This Publication Are Merely Accusations And The Defendant And Or Defendants Are Presumed Innocent Unless And Until Proven Guilty Beyond Reasonable Doubt."
